The bottom line

SM2 6DR offers exceptional schools (100% Good/Outstanding), low crime and fast broadband — strong value for Families and Owner-occupiers who can accept its trade-offs.

The catch: 57 min to london bridge — above average for this zone.

Less suited to Car-free commuters.
